MY BELOVED'S BEAUTIFUL COMPANIONS


Reminiscences of good days and good moments take us back to the ecstasy of contentment and the relish of that same moment. It was all those happy days, when I was busy with the household chores, and my little ones running all around as it was their winter vacation. We got enough time to engage in all the activities. I used to enjoy the stories and news my better half narrates every day. Life was moving very smoothly. But one day to my great surprise I found my beloved’s talk centred around someone with jingling anklets, whom he met daily while jogging. His words had no limits when he described their heavenly beauty and graceful walk. I wondered who these beautiful companions he got all of a sudden with such a graceful gait!  Though the matter was not serious enough to disturb our peacefulness, it stuck somewhere in my mind. 

The other day I found a new pair of sports shoes on the shoe rack. Very cute one. My husband’s sound came from behind. ‘I bought this for you. Just try it.' But I was reluctant to use it because I haven’t used such type before. Moreover, it takes more of men’s style. He said, ‘It is very comfortable to wear and really good for jogging. Next day we will go together. It’s really boring to walk all alone.' I became happy and energetic than ever more. The shoes fitted me well and was comfortable too. I liked it so much.

Early in the morning it was so quiet and peaceful, a serene atmosphere. We walked a long distance. It was very refreshing and we enjoyed the walk. When we reached a bend of the road, he stopped and said, ‘This is what I wanted to show you.'  To my surprise, there I was able to see a refreshing sight which gave me an instant soothing. Then the whole perception of the things changed all at once. I listened to the finest of chirping and jingling, which fell on my ears like the beckoning of a new day. Some of them had colourful rings with small jingles, on their legs. May be those pigeons were fed by someone with great love and care. When we reached near, some of them turned and watched us for a moment and went on with their business. As we walked along a few birds followed us, then they flew away. One more week we could see them there. Then they disappeared. May be they have migrated to escape the cold weather. Today in this lockdown, I really wish those days come back again. A good refreshing walk is better than any other activity, if we feel that we are overdosing on social media and digital world.

We are expecting more surprises in the coming winter. Will the birds come there again? Will they have jingles on their legs?
